回答:這里簡單介紹一下吧,有3種IDE都可以同時寫Java和前端代碼,分別是IDEA、Eclipse和VS Code,主要內容如下:1.IDEA:全稱IntelliJ IDEA,一個非常受歡迎的Java集成開發環境,可以快速編寫調試Java程序,除此之外,還支持前端代碼的編寫,包括Html,CSS,JavaScript,Jquery,Ajax等,智能補全、語法提示、代碼高亮、Git等功能都不錯,插件擴展...
回答:目前大部分研發團隊都要求業務邏輯用代碼來實現,SQL操作往往都是基本操作。用SQL來表現業務邏輯,也就是通過存儲過程的方式來表現業務邏輯是比較傳統的開發方案。在C/S時代很多邏輯的實現都是通過SQL來實現的,主要原因是業務規模和部署方式決定的。早期的C/S編程時代往往都是非分布式環境下的開發,而且大多數情況下并不需要考慮移植性問題,此時采用SQL來完成業務邏輯是比較方便的處理方式。采用存儲過程來完...
回答:在用條碼打印軟件數據庫導入Excel數據打印條碼二維碼標簽時,一般默認的是從上到下依次打印Excel中的數據,那么如果想從下往上這樣的倒序打印Excel數據是如何實現的呢?要實現倒序打印Excel數據,需要先給Excel表中的每一個數據添加一個序列號,然后再把Excel文件導入條碼打印軟件中,用SQL語句進行數據過濾,下面來看看具體的操作方法。先打開Excel文件,對每一個數據添加一個序列號,序列...
...使用這個資源就必須等待。 比如,一個辦公室里有一臺打印機,打印機一次只能執行一個任務。如果小王和小明同時需要打印文件,很明顯,如果小王先發了打印任務,打印機就開始打印小王的文件,小明的任務就只能等待小...
...2: 10 ... 線程3: 71 線程3: 72 線程3: 73 線程3: 74 線程3: 75 【代碼實現 import java.util.ArrayList; import java.util.List; /** * Created by ibm on 2017/8/8. */ public class ClassicTest { //使用原始的synchornize...
...陷入了無限的等待中。 舉例:某計算機系統中只有一臺打印機和一臺輸入 設備,進程P1正占用輸入設備,同時又提出使用打印機的請求,但此時打印機正被進程P2 所占用,而P2在未釋放打印機之前,又提出請求使用正被P1占用著...
...陷入了無限的等待中。 舉例:某計算機系統中只有一臺打印機和一臺輸入 設備,進程P1正占用輸入設備,同時又提出使用打印機的請求,但此時打印機正被進程P2 所占用,而P2在未釋放打印機之前,又提出請求使用正被P1占用著...
...法創建線程等)。 如何解讀線程堆棧 如下面一段Java源代碼程序: package org.ccgogoing.study.stacktrace; /** * @Author: LuoChong400 * @Description: 測試線程 * @Date: Create in 07:27 PM 2017/12/08 */ public class MyTest { ...
...主線程, 線程可以理解為一個子任務. Java 中可以通過下面代碼來獲取默認的主線程名. System.out.println(Thread.currentThread().getName()); 運行結果為 main, 這是線程的名字并不是 main 方法, 通過此線程來執行 main 方法而已. 兩種方式創建線...
...用PrintStream方法,因此,你可以在以前使用print或println的代碼中的任何位置使用format或printf,例如: System.out.format(.....); 這兩個java.io.PrintStream方法的語法是相同的: public PrintStream format(String format, Object... args) 其中format是一個字....
...路徑名和子路徑名字符串創建新的 File實例。 構造舉例,代碼如下: // 文件路徑名 String pathname = D:aaa.txt; File file1 = new File(pathname); // 文件路徑名 String pathname2 = D:aaabb.txt; File file2 = new File(pathname2); // 通過父路徑和子...
之前看到Python一行代碼就可以在控制臺打印心形,感覺非常神奇,昨天突然想起來其實java應該也是可以的,在stream加持執行下,分享代碼如下: IntStream.range(-15, 15).map(y -> -y).forEach(y -> IntStream.range(-30, 30).forEach(x -> System.out.prin...
...到/dev/null里,是嗎?日志無法定制化,我們只能硬編碼到代碼里,不需要時再注釋掉相關代碼,重新編譯。 還有一些缺陷,比如:無法更細粒度地輸出日志,換句話說,缺少當前成熟的日志框架常見的LOG LEVEL控制。 而Java本身也...
...的調度 主要構件 Timer工具類詳解 通過程序來講解Timer 代碼演示 1.編寫需定時調度的業務邏輯類 package com.myimooc.timer; import java.util.TimerTask; /** * 需定時調度的業務邏輯類 * Created by ChangComputer on 2017/5/24. */ // 繼承 TimerTask 類 p...
...。這種現象很正常,因為咱們單步調試和直接運行程序,代碼執行的時序是不同的,很可能無法滿足死鎖的觸發條件。 實際上,JDK已經給Java程序員提供了強大的死鎖分析工具,能夠直接分析一個正在運行的并且處于死鎖狀態的...
ChatGPT和Sora等AI大模型應用,將AI大模型和算力需求的熱度不斷帶上新的臺階。哪里可以獲得...
大模型的訓練用4090是不合適的,但推理(inference/serving)用4090不能說合適,...
圖示為GPU性能排行榜,我們可以看到所有GPU的原始相關性能圖表。同時根據訓練、推理能力由高到低做了...